Sense 2 watch shows flashing Fitbit logo, then Red X

Replies are disabled for this topic. Start a new one or visit our Help Center.

Had my Sense 2 watch for 2 years. Just 2 days ago, it suddenly started showing a flashing Fitbit logo, followed by a red X. After this, the screen goes blank, then shows the Fitbit logo, and returns to the normal screen display. Some time later, the whole process repeats; it can be minutes and sometimes hours between this problematic display. The watch otherwise appears to behave normally and records both steps and sleep correctly.

I suggest you try to do the following:

  • Sync your Sense 2 in the Fitbit app. From the Today tab, tap the devices icon and then your device and then Sync Now.
  • If Sync Now doesn’t show an update banner, tap the devices icon and then your device and then Gallery. The app should show a pop up to install the missing apps and recover the device.
  • Restart your watch: press and hold the button for 10 seconds until the Fitbit logo appears on the screen, and then release the button.
